Biographical Sketch of Leister Hall Elliot

LEISTER HALL ELLIOT, Son of Dea. Ezra Elliot, was born August 1, 1835; fitted for college at Essex, Vt.; graduated at the University of Vermont, at Burlington, August, 1861, and at the Union Theological Seminary, New York City, June, 1864. He was licensed to preach by the Brooklyn Congregational Association, April 6, 1864; acted as pastor of the Congregational Church at Colchester, Vt., for one year, and was ordained as pastor of the Congregational Church at Winooski, Vt., May 2, 1866. October 2d, 1866, he was married to Miss Lois M. Johnson, of Greensboro, Vt.
